An update from KEFI Minerals ( (GB:KEFI) ) is now available.
KEFI Gold and Copper has secured a US$20 million equity-ranking royalty investment from Chancery Royalty for its Tulu Kapi gold project, effectively completing coverage of a US$340 million development financing package. The balance of US$30 million in equity-risk capital is being finalised via KEFI share-settled development costs and additional royalties, while optional Ethiopian birr-denominated preference shares may be raised to fund cost overruns, exploration and social projects.
With bank loans, Ethiopian government equity and KEFI’s prior placings underpinning the funding, the company has mobilised contractors, advanced resettlement compensation and scheduled a groundbreaking ceremony this month. Key project contracts for infrastructure, housing, plant construction and mining services are being closed, supporting a two-year build programme that targets initial production from 2028 at all-in sustaining costs of roughly US$1,000–1,150/oz and an estimated break-even gold price of about US$1,400/oz after all capital servicing.
KEFI estimates that its 83% beneficial stake in Tulu Kapi could generate a post-capital-servicing NPV (5%) of US$700 million to US$1.5 billion at construction start, rising further at production start depending on gold prices between US$3,000 and US$5,000 per ounce. Including an initial valuation of its 13% interest in Saudi-based GMCO, the company pegs its fully diluted per-share value in a range of 7 to 17 pence, positioning the group as a leveraged play on higher gold prices with limited additional default risk from its royalty and preference share structures.

More about KEFI Minerals
KEFI Gold and Copper is a mineral exploration and development company focused on gold and copper projects, principally in Ethiopia and Saudi Arabia. Its flagship asset is the high-grade Tulu Kapi gold project in Ethiopia, complemented by interests in Saudi joint venture GMCO, where it is advancing several gold and base metals deposits toward development.
